NAME
----
bitmath - command line utility for converting between prefix units
SYNOPSIS
--------
bitmath [--from-stdin] [-f IN_UNIT] [-t OUT_UNIT] SIZE ...
DESCRIPTION
-----------
Run it, give a number as the last parameter. Say what units you're
giving/wanting, or not.
OPTIONS
-------
*--from-stdin*::
Reads number from stdin rather than the cli.
*-f* 'UNIT', *--from* 'UNIT'::
The unit you are converting from. Default is **Byte**.
*-t* 'UNIT, *--to* 'UNIT'::
The unit you are converting to. The default is **auto-selected** for
best human-readability.
